Output 8e252cf9bc8d594dba8ab7eeccb81099ffb43f74d1dbac3e2e45a0ef6c7a24d3:1

value
40927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9db2193fb1716220c0203da7211f9742d608ac3 OP_EQUAL
address
3QU8govE26XU3QhyFG7pw3TL9GHrsah75h
transaction
8e252cf9bc8d594dba8ab7eeccb81099ffb43f74d1dbac3e2e45a0ef6c7a24d3
confirmations
283199
spent
true